Common Gateway Interface (CGI)

Do It Yourself, Write Your Own Code

A CGI is a specification that allows you to create dynamic Web page. It creates a standard for information traveling between a CGI program and a server. continue »

Discussion Boards

Do It Yourself, Write Your Own Code

Discussion boards are a great way to get people to visit and return to your Web site. In fact, more than one-quarter of online consumers rate or review products or contribute to a discussion board, according to a January 2007 Forrester Research report. continue »
